Winter Frag Fest Registration Open

Posted June 8 2008 By: Yourcatch22 | Counter-Strike | Post a comment


Alienware has announced that registration has officially begun for its Winter Frag Fest Tournament. The tournament, which will run January 17th - 22nd, is a 5v5 Counter-Strike: Source event where teams will compete in three conferences based on their location in the United States and Canada. The Winter Frag Fest is also the largest open event announced so far in 2009, with tournament officials expecting to host well over 150 teams. Prizes include great Alienware swag and hardware worth over $15,000, including Alienware Area-51 X-58 Desktops for the entire first place team.

Registration for the Winter Frag Fest has already begun and will continue through January 11th, 2009. There is no registration fees required to participate, however each team must have between 5 and 7 players at least 13 years old to be eligible to compete. You'll need teammates by your side for this challenge. The Alienware Winter Frag Fest is a 5-on-5 team-based tournament for Counter-Strike: Source, one of the world's most popular competitive titles. The tournament will begin with single-elimination play until only 5 teams remain; those teams will advance to the double-elimination finals to face each other as well as the top three teams from last summer’s Alienware PC Gaming Season open tournament.

It's all set to go down January 17 to 24, 2009. It is free to participate in the tournament, but you’ll need quick reaction time to get in; only the first 160 fully registered teams will be accepted. To register go to the Sign-Up page."
